Function to generate Random Key


HERE is a function to generate a random key in PHP

$Length = number of digit of which you need to generate random key


function GenerateRandomKey($Length){
  $random_chars="";
  $characters = array(
"A","B","C","D","E","F","G","H","J","K","L","M",
"N","P","Q","R","S","T","U","V","W","X","Y","Z",
"1","2","3","4","5","6","7","8","9");

//make an "empty container" or array for our keys
$keys = array();

//first count of $keys is empty so "1", remaining count is 1-6 = total 7 times
while(count($keys) < $Length) {
    //"0" because we use this to FIND ARRAY KEYS which has a 0 value
    //"-1" because were only concerned of number of keys which is 32 not 33
    //count($characters) = 33
    $x = mt_rand(0, count($characters)-1);
    if(!in_array($x, $keys)) {
       $keys[] = $x;
    }
}

foreach($keys as $key){
   $random_chars .= $characters[$key];
}
return $random_chars;



 }


Just pass the length parameter and will get random key generated

Example

echo $keygen = GenerateRandomKey(13);

OUTPUT

Every time you call the function and it would return a random key

KFZBHR18TN3X4
Y38JGTDVHCP9L
9DMNF6ACE37XQ
MUGSFC4RT5BKH

You can make the key more complex by adding character and digits  to $character array
